The Shimano RC5 is Shimano’s mid-range cycling shoe, which best lends itself to short or mid-distance cyclists. Available at a budget friendly price, the RC5 offers a good amount of stiffness, comfortable upper, and an easy velcro and single Boa closure. The single Boa may make it difficult for those with narrow feet to dial in the fit, but the majority of reviews applaud the comfort of these shoes.
Featuring a wrap-around upper design and soles constructed with nylon and reinforced along the midsole with carbon, the RC5 provides a decent amount of flex, which improves comfort. However, this level of flex does sacrifice the power transfer which, according to several cyclists, is not suited for long or intense rides. Compatible with three-bolt style cleats, Shimano specifically recommends their SPD-SL cleat.
